vim 很慢,即使在沒有運行 X 的控制台上也是如此

vim 很慢,即使在沒有運行 X 的控制台上也是如此

我正在使用 Arch Linux,並從官方儲存庫安裝了 vim。

它運行正常,但是當我打開語法和遊標突出顯示時,它非常慢。

我已經嘗試僅運行 vim 的“核心”,禁用我的~/.vim以及~/.vimrcvim 運行時目錄上的插件和自動加載資料夾。

我有一台不錯的機器,Intel i5,4GB RAM 和一個不錯的顯示卡,可以很好地運行 Gnome-Shell、Unity 和 3D 遊戲。它發生在其他發行版上,甚至對於小型檔案也是如此。

有什麼線索嗎?

答案1

我透過從原始碼編譯解決了這個問題。我不知道為什麼,但是當我從官方 arch linux 儲存庫安裝時,它運行速度變慢。

答案2

我從來沒有用過vim。很少有事情會導致程序顯著變慢。你的高層說什麼?是否消耗cpu?或者程式是否會被寫入磁碟?

既然你說你是從來源獲得的,那你是如何編譯它的? vc 日誌有沒有說明速度慢的狀況?也許你可以嘗試建立最後一個半穩定版本而不是 TOT。

答案3

緩慢的一個可能原因是匹配大括號/方括號的突出顯示。您可以添加let loaded_matchparen = 1到您的.vimrc以避免突出顯示括號。這應該會讓 vim 更快一些。我不知道這是否是你的問題。

相關內容